Arriva Bitcoin Core 26.0: Ecco Quali Sono le Novità

Sappiamo che Bitcoin Core è il software di riferimento per la rete Bitcoin ed è utilizzato da molti full node. Sin dalla creazione di Bitcoin nel 2009, il codice sorgente di Bitcoin Core è sempre stato open-source e disponibile su GitHub cosi che chiunque possa verificarlo e partecipare.

È ora disponibile la nuova versione 26.0 di Bitcoin Core. Questa release include diverse novità, che andiamo a riassumere in questo articolo.

Nuove funzionalità su Bitcoin Core:

  • Supporto sperimentale per il la crittazione delle comunicazioni tra nodi definito in BIP324 (opzionale).
  • I nodi con più reti raggiungibili (Tor e Clearnet) cercheranno attivamente di avere almeno una connessione in uscita per ciascuna rete per evitare situazioni come gli eclipse attack.
  • La funzione loadtxoutset consente di caricare uno snapshot UTXO del formato generato da dumptxoutset.
  • Nuovi RPCs getprioritisedtransactions, submitpackage, getaddrmaninfo, importmempool.
  • Nuove impostazioni di logging.
  • La funzione bitcoinconsensus_verify_script_with_spent_outputs è disponibile in libconsensus.
  • La funzione bitcoinconsensus_SCRIPT_FLAGS_VERIFY_TAPROOT è disponibile in libconsensus.

Cambiamenti su funzionalità esistenti:

  • La possibilità di creare wallet legacy verra’ presto rimossa.
  • Il caricamento del wallet è stato modificato in questa versione. I wallet con alcuni record corrotti che potevano essere caricati in precedenza (con avvisi) potrebbero non essere più caricati.
  • Gli RPC gettransaction, listtransactions, listsinceblock ora rispondono con il campo abandoned per tutte le transazioni.
  • I metodi RPC che accettano parametri options ora consentono di passare le opzioni come parametri nominati senza la necessità di un oggetto nested.
  • La GUI non fornisce più una categoria speciale per “pagamento a te stesso”.
  • È possibile migrare un wallet legacy basato su chiavi e tipi di script di output impliciti memorizzati in BerkeleyDB (BDB) in un portafoglio moderno che utilizza descrittori memorizzati in SQLite.

Come aggiornare Bitcoin Core:

Se stai utilizzando una versione precedente, chiudila. Attendi che si sia completamente chiusa, quindi esegui il programma di installazione (su Windows) o copia semplicemente /Applications/Bitcoin-Qt (su macOS) o bitcoind/bitcoin-qt (su Linux).

Per ulteriori informazioni:

1 thought on “Arriva Bitcoin Core 26.0: Ecco Quali Sono le Novità

Comments are closed.